The Power of .htaccess in File Type Blocking

1. Implementing the FilesMatch Directive

At the heart of blocking specific file types with .htaccess lies the FilesMatch directive. This directive allows webmasters to define a set of rules using regular expressions, enabling the identification and subsequent blocking of files matching specified patterns.

<FilesMatch "\.(sql|conf|log)$">
    Require all denied
</FilesMatch>

2. Selectively Denying Access

Within the FilesMatch block, the Require directive is utilised to selectively deny access to files matching the specified patterns. In the example above, files with extensions .sql, .conf, or .log are denied access to enhance security.

Implementing File Type Blocking in .htaccess

1. Tailoring to Specific File Types

When implementing file type blocking, it’s imperative to tailor the rules to target specific file types associated with potential security risks. For instance, blocking access to sensitive configuration files or backup dumps can prevent unauthorised access and potential exploitation.

<FilesMatch "\.(conf|bak|sql)$">
    Require all denied
</FilesMatch>

Best Practices and Considerations

1. Regular Audits and Updates

Regularly audit and update the list of blocked file types to account for changes in the website’s structure or the emergence of new security threats. This ensures that file type blocking remains effective and aligned with evolving security policies.

2. Comprehensive Testing

Before implementing file type blocking rules, conduct comprehensive testing to ensure that the specified patterns accurately match the intended file types. Testing helps prevent unintended consequences and ensures the rules function as expected.

3. Documentation for Clarity

Maintain clear documentation within the .htaccess file to provide clarity on the purpose and context of file type blocking rules. This aids in understanding for other developers and facilitates troubleshooting.
